Therapeutic electrical stimulation in cerebral palsy: a randomized, controlled, crossover trial

K Sommerfelt1, T Markestad, K Berg

  • 1Department of Pediatrics, University of Bergen, Norway. Kristian.Sommerfelt@haukeland.no

Summary

Therapeutic electrical stimulation (TES) did not significantly improve gross motor function in children with spastic diplegic cerebral palsy, despite subjective parental reports. This study suggests TES is unlikely to be effective for improving motor function in this population.
